Thank you for using our 425.com mortgage website. The number one mistake first time homebuyer's make is shopping for a home without being pre-approved for their loan. The biggest fear most homebuyers have is not qualifying for a home loan after becoming emotionally involved with a home. Many homebuyers will get excited about a property, share with their family members or friends that they have found a home, only to later disclose that they did not qualify for the home. This can be an embarrassing situation. To avoid this embarrassment, we strongly recommend that potential homebuyers get pre-qualified and pre-approved, prior to the actual home buying process. Most homebuyers discover that they can actually qualify for a more home than they originally thought.
The process of buying a home is a simple one when you follow the basic steps. The first step in the home buying process is to get pre-qualified and later to become pre-approved. A qualified loan professional, over the telephone will need some basic information and the process of being pre-qualified takes less than 15 minutes. This will help when you find the right property to negotiate with confidence.
